Summary

CVE-2025-7413 is a medium-severity Improper Access Control (CWE-284) vulnerability in Code-Projects Library System. Its CVSS base score is 6.3 (Medium).

Operationally, exploitation aligns with the MITRE ATT&CK technique Web Shell (T1505.003); ranked in the top 48.4% of CVEs by exploit likelihood; it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og; a public proof-of-concept is referenced.

NVD Description

A vulnerability classified as critical has been found in code-projects Library System 1.0. This affects an unknown part of the file /user/teacher/profile.php. The manipulation of the argument image leads to unrestricted upload. It is possible to initiate the attack remotely.…

more

The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used.

Deeper analysisAI

CVE-2025-7413 is a critical vulnerability in code-projects Library System 1.0 that enables unrestricted file upload. The issue resides in an unknown part of the file /user/teacher/profile.php, where manipulation of the image argument allows attackers to upload files without restrictions. Classified under CWE-284 (Improper Access Control) and CWE-434 (Unrestricted Upload of File with Dangerous Type), it carries a CVSS v3.1 base score of 6.3 (A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:L/I:L/A:L) and was published on 2025-07-10.

An authenticated remote attacker with low privileges (PR:L) can exploit this vulnerability without user interaction. By manipulating the image argument in requests to /user/teacher/profile.php, they can upload arbitrary files, potentially including dangerous types, leading to low impacts on confidentiality, integrity, and availability.

Advisories reference the vendor site at code-projects.org and a GitHub issue at github.com/rom4j/cve/issues/16, along with VulDB entries detailing the issue (vuldb.com/?ctiid.315873, vuldb.com/?id.315873, vuldb.com/?submit.608533). The exploit has been publicly disclosed, increasing the risk of active exploitation. No specific patches or mitigations are detailed in the available information.
